  • 4.5-V to 28-V wide input voltage range
  • Integrated 85-mΩ and 40-mΩ MOSFETs for 3-A, continuous output current
  • Low 2-µA shutdown, 300-µA quiescent current
  • Internal 5-mS soft start
  • Fixed 350-kHz switching frequency
  • Peak current mode control
  • Internal loop compensation
  • Overcurrent protection for both MOSFETs with hiccup mode protection
  • Overvoltage protection
  • Thermal shutdown
  • SOT-23 (6) package

The TPS54308 is a 4.5-V to 28-V input voltage range, 3-A synchronous buck converter. The device includes two integrated switching FETs, internal loop compensation, and 5-ms internal soft start to reduce component count.

By integrating the MOSFETs and employing the SOT-23 package, the TPS54308 achieves high power density and offers a small footprint on the PCB.

The TPS54308 operates in force continuous conduction mode (FCCM) during light load conditions. The switching frequency is maintained at an almost constant level over entire load range.

Cycle-by-cycle current limit in both high-side MOSFETs protects the converter in an overload condition and is enhanced by a low-side MOSFET freewheeling current limit, which prevents current runaway. Hiccup mode protection is triggered if the overcurrent condition has persisted for longer than the present time.
